Pervez Malik, the president of the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z (PML-N) in Lahore, has died. Pervez Malik was unwell and in the hospital for treatment. He passed away today. Pervez Malik died of a heart attack, according to VC University of Health Sciences. Pervez Malik represented NA-133 Lahore in the National Assembly.

Funeral prayers of PML-N President Lahore and MNA Muhammad Pervez Malik will be offered on Tuesday, October 12 at 10:00 AM at LCCA Ground near Gaddafi Stadium, Lahore.
